The most frequent cause of erb’s palsy is forceful delivery, such as when there is babies that are large or breech. This can stretch the spine, damaging the brachial nerves of both arms or one. Doctors should be aware of an extremely large baby or a breech position and suggest a caesarean birth to avoid injuries during the birth.

Other causes that are common include the failure to deliver the baby breech through C-section or the excess force employed to remove the head of the child during vaginal delivery. A lot of these medical errors could have been avoided. families of children with Erb's Palsy should consider making a claim for compensation.

Erb's Palsy can occur if a newborn is forced to move excessively during delivery. This can happen during vaginal deliveries or Erb's palsy a C-section. It's also more common in breech deliveries, and when the baby's shoulders become stuck in the birth canal, which can cause shoulder dystocia.

If this occurs, doctors may need to use a lot of force to free the shoulders from the birth canal. This can stretch or tear the brachial nerves, causing Erb's Palsy.
